Output 91a56c3e7ecf0f3bea7a322d3bf140c4f8553546b1abbd2ab53221bd43990c17:0

value
665868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a7c053ad7c033bfb51dc922d007428843a8c653 OP_EQUAL
address
38UrVq5Ki78sQVHQFEHx4Fvcs4eYT77oNp
transaction
91a56c3e7ecf0f3bea7a322d3bf140c4f8553546b1abbd2ab53221bd43990c17
spent
true